48/*
49 * msgs - a user bulletin board program
50 *
51 * usage:
52 *	msgs [fhlopq] [[-]number]	to read messages
53 *	msgs -s				to place messages
54 *	msgs -c [-days]			to clean up the bulletin board
55 *
56 * prompt commands are:
57 *	y	print message
58 *	n	flush message, go to next message
59 *	q	flush message, quit
60 *	p	print message, turn on 'pipe thru more' mode
61 *	P	print message, turn off 'pipe thru more' mode
62 *	-	reprint last message
63 *	s[-][<num>] [<filename>]	save message
64 *	m[-][<num>]	mail with message in temp mbox
65 *	x	exit without flushing this message
66 *	<num>	print message number <num>
67 */
